Edward Revis

September 20, 1914 ~ February 3, 2000
Resided in:
Candler, NC
A native of Haywood County, he was a son of the late Lewis Revis and Valse Williams Revis Rogers. He was a retired superintendent with American Enka with 44 years of service and a former member of New Morgan Hill Baptist Church.
He is survived by his wife Willie Pharr Revis; a daughter, Audrey and her husband R.G. Jackson of Candler; a granddaughter, Tammy Sue Jackson of Nashville, TN; a sister Mary Williams of Newburn; two step-sisters, Lillian Howard and Ruby Pressley both of Haywood County; two half-brothers, Nolan Rogers of Tyler, TX, and Norman Rogers of Sylmar,CA.
